POSH wins support contract for Shell’s Prelude

PACC Offshore Services Holdings (POSH) has won a contract from Technip Oceania to deploy its semi-submersible accommodation vessel POSH Arcadia to support Shell’s floating LNG facility Prelude.

POSH Arcadia will provide accommodation support for up to 750 people during the hook-up and commissioning phase of the Shell Prelude FLNG Project in the Browse Basin, off the north-west coast of Western Australia.

In January, POSH’s joint venture with Singapore’s Terasea was appointed to provide towage and positioning services at the Prelude facility (pictured).
